M E M O R A N D U M O P I N I O N
On January 9, 2006, relator filed a petition for writ of mandamus in this court. See Tex. Gov=t Code Ann. ' 22.221 (Vernon 2005); see also Tex. R. App. P. 52. In her petition, relator sought to have this court direct the Honorable Reece Rondon, presiding judge of the 234th District Court, to grant her motion to compel discovery. Relator also filed a motion for emergency relief asking that we stay all proceedings in the trial court until this petition has been determined. See Tex. R. App. P. 52.10.
Relator has not established that she is entitled to mandamus relief. Accordingly, we deny relator=s petition for writ of mandamus and motion for emergency relief.
